Dishes around the world's video: How to bake Apfelstrudel Austrian dessert

@How to bake Apfelstrudel (Austrian dessert)
Some countries have a so popular dessert that we have to make them in Dishes around the world. Austria is an example of those countries, welcome to extra episode ! And don't forget to subscribe, like or comment. Here are all the ingredients in SI and US units: (1 tbsp is 15 ml and 1 tsp is 5 ml. That's the same as US tbsp and tsp) To the dough: 4 dl/1,7 cups flour 20 grams/0,7 ounces butter 1 1/4 dl/1/2 cup water 1/5 tsp salt To the filling: 1 kg/2,2 pounds apples 1 dl/1/2 cup sugar 1/2 dl/3,5 tbsp breadcrumbs 75 grams/2,5 ounces pecans 1 dl/1/2 cup raisins 2 tsp cinnamon To other things: 75 grams/2,5 ounces butter 2 tbsp icing sugar ml=millilitre tsp=teaspoon tbsp=tablespoon qt=quart dl=decilitre l=litre kg=kilogram Here is also a link to a unit converter website: http://www.unitconverters.net
